WebOct 12, 2024 · Incorporating on a federal level allows the company to conduct business across the entire country. There are no restrictions on the office, and where the records must be kept. You will also have to provincially register your corporation for each of the provinces you conduct your business in. How to Incorporate? WebExtra-provincial and extra-territorial incorporation. If you are planning to operate in other provinces or territories, you will also need to register as an extra-provincial or extra-territorial corporation in those jurisdictions.
